    I have found a on the shelf meal from walmart and many dollar stores it is the Nissin brand Chow mein noodles Comes in various flavors my 1st is beef teriaki 2nd chicken it is found right by ramen noodles in walmart. The directions are to microwave but I find dumping boiling water in works fine they weight about 5oz w/bowl. The bowl weights 24g or .8oz and is a very tough bowl that can be used the rest of the trip to eat out of as a matter of fact it takes a lot of stomping and tearing to get the bowl to leak or render unusable, smash it and it straightens right up. The package says to not reuse the trays but as they are meant to be microwaved and eaten out of I doubt using boiling water will leach out any chemicals. They have about 125 calories per oz and alittle oil helps the flavor and the calories. If you dump the contents into light ziploc bags you can repack 2 meals back in one tray to cut down on pack size and weight then cover with foil which you will reuse to cover when rehydrating. The trays are a little problem to clean cause of ribs they are meant to be used once and disposed of but a little sand, dirt, leaves or whatever scrubs them out fine. Alot better than ramen by themselves and like ramen they Dr. up real good adding foil packaged tuna extra veggies or whatever. They come with a package of dehydrated veggies/meat and a liquid flavor pouch. Hope others enjoy this. Oh by the way they are 85 cents at walmart
